Thomas Jarrett Wanamaker, 67 years of age, of Albemarle, passed away Sunday, July 14, 2013 at CMC-Main in Charlotte. Tom was born August 20, 1945 in Newport, AR to the late Albert Wanamaker and Edna Louise Stroupe Wanamaker. He was also preceded in death by daughter, Cathleen Dawn Wanamaker; and sister, Gail Koker. He is survived by his wife of 46 years, Barbara Ann "Bobbie" Lynch Wanamaker; sons, Christian Wanamaker, Thomas Wanamaker Jr. of Kill Devil Hills, NC; daughters, Debbie Faga and husband Tom of Rosanky, TX, Marilee Broadway and husband Doug of Cooleemee, NC, Cathleen Cook and husband Mark of Clayton, NC, Danine White and husband Chuck of Raleigh, NC; brother, David Wanamaker and wife Pam of Zebulon, NC; eight grandchildren; and five great grandchildren. Tom greatly loved his wife and children. He was very patriotic, serving his country during the Vietnam War in the United States Air Force and Reserves. He also proudly volunteered as an EMT and Fireman in Locust and New Jersey. He worked as a certified RV technician and electrician.
